**Ticket: Plugin signature checks failing intermittently (Mosswood SDK)**

Several plugin authors reported "signature verification failed" errors that turned out to be flaky DNS, not bad signatures. When the resolver times out, the SDK falls back to a stale cached endpoint serving the old trust bundle, so perfectly valid plugins get rejected. We've bumped the resolver timeout and pinned the verification endpoint. If you want to verify your plugin bundle locally instead of relying on the network fetch, use the key below.

release key, tafop-tadug: bky9_Ag7uEujh4

Subject: Mail room relocation — please read before your shift

Hi night team,

As of Monday, the mail room at Thornvale Plaza moves from Ground East to Lower Level 2, beside the loading corridor. Couriers arriving overnight should be directed there, not to the old room, which will be locked and stripped out. Please log every after-hours delivery in the red ledger on the new counter and double-check parcel counts against the manifest. To open the new mail room door during your shift, enter the code below.

door code, tagep-yahaf: bdg-MXKGXI-35155284

### Step 4: Stabilize the integration tests

Heads up: the Tollgate payments suite is flaky mostly because tests share one sandbox ledger. Before migrating, give each test run its own namespace and bump the settlement poll timeout — the old default is way too tight. Once that's in place, reruns should drop to near zero. The test harness picks up these configuration values at startup.

config for hahip-yajep:
holix:
  log_level: error
  metrics_host: metrics.holix.qorvellabs.internal
  pin: 9600
  pool_size: 8

The Cobblewick sandbox for user-supplied formulas was running without an isolation key in the staging environment, so evaluations fell back to the permissive interpreter. Future maintainers: the sandbox refuses to enforce resource limits unless the key is present at boot. To restore correct behavior, add the following entry to .env.staging before restarting the Cobblewick workers:

env line for fajop-taguf: VAULT_KEY20=82a8caa7b14c704c3638